What you'll do:

As a Trade Processing Analyst, you will be responsible for managing the end-to-end process of trade transactions within an investment management environment. Your day-to-day activities will involve monitoring trade flows, confirming bookings, handling cancellations or amendments, instructing counterparties and custodians, and ensuring accurate FX netting. You will collaborate closely with various internal departments—such as Investment Managers, Legal, Risk Management—and external partners including brokers and custodians..

  • Undertake daily transaction processing duties while providing coverage during periods of high volumes or unexpected absences, ensuring continuity and reliability within the team.
  • Follow defined standards, procedures, and policies meticulously, identifying potential efficiencies that can enhance operational effectiveness.
  • Meet all deadlines and deliverables consistently, both individually and as part of a co-operative team environment.
  • Escalate exceptions and issues promptly to relevant leaders, ensuring timely resolution and maintaining trust across departments.
  • Review processes and procedures regularly to identify areas for improvement that maximise efficiency and effectiveness within trade operations.
  • Develop positive working relationships with other departments such as Investment Managers, Legal, Risk Management, Distribution, Finance, HR, as well as third-party service providers.
  • Monitor trade flow closely to confirm successful processing of transaction bookings, cancellations, amendments, and ensure necessary instructions are sent to counterparties and custodians.
  • Ensure FX netting processes result in eligible FXs being closed efficiently with netting trades instructed appropriately.
  • Confirm all trades accurately and ensure they are successfully sent to market; check and authorise supporting documentation when required.
  • Resolve breaks and failing trades promptly by liaising with internal teams and external groups; investigate debit interest or claims thoroughly for validation.

What you bring:

The ideal candidate for the Trade Processing Analyst position brings proven experience from either an investment management firm or an investment bank. Your expertise covers trade instruction protocols—from confirmations through settlements—and extends across multiple instrument types including those found in emerging markets.

  • Minimum of 4 years’ relevant experience in transaction processing within an investment management firm or an investment bank is required for this role.
  • Comprehensive knowledge of trade instruction processes including confirmation protocols, fails management, settlements procedures is essential.
  • Robust understanding of all instrument types with particular familiarity with emerging markets enhances your suitability for this position.
  • Competence in using data-rich systems such as portfolio accounting platforms along with industry standard infrastructure is expected.
  • Excellent Microsoft Office skills allow you to document processes clearly and communicate effectively across departments.
